(6分)閱讀理解 Many objects in the universe are invisible, but they send radio waves. The radio telescope* thus appeared, and it is considered one of the greatest inventions in the twentieth century. Reber built the worlds first radio telescope in 1937. Ryle and Hewish developed radio telescope systems for the location of weak radio sources, and they shared the Nobel Prize for Physics in 1974. A radio telescope is usually made up of:One or more antennas to collect the radio waves. Most antennas are made in the shape of a dish to collect and reflect, the radio waves to the subreflector, in the same way as a curved mirror focuses visible light to one point.A receiver and amplifier to receive the radio waves from the subreflector, and make these weak radio waves strong enough to be recorded and turned into electronic signals. To make an amplifier sensitive enough, it is usually cooled to, very low temperatures (e. g. as low as 270).A recorder to keep a record of the electronic signals. Most radio telescopes today keep the signals to the computers memory disk for astronomers to analyze later.Radio wavelengths are much longer than those of visible light, and the radio waves from deep space are always weak. To catch Radio wavelengths are much longer than those of visible light, and the radio waves from deep space are always weak. To catch these waves, radio telescopes usually have huge antennas. The sizes of most antennas in use today are around 50 to 300 metres in diameter. The antenna of FAST in Guizhou, China, the latest and largest radio telescope in the world, is 500 metres in diameter, as large as the size of 30 football fields.To avoid interferences, and keep the telescopes sensitive, radio telescopes are built in places where there are no human radio waves or electronic signals. For example, FAST is 5 kilometres away from the closest village and 25 kilometres away from the nearest town. Radio telescopes create pictures of the sky, not in visible light, but in radio waves. (8分)閱讀短文,根據(jù)短文內(nèi)容,從下面各小題所給的四個備選項中,選出最佳選項 The World Health Organization(世界衛(wèi)生組織) says air pollution kills seven million people around the world each year. Even if polluted air does not kill us, it can make s very sick.However, breathing dirty air may do more than hurt your body. It can also affect(影響) your brain and your ability to think.A new study shows that air pollution can cause a huge reduction(減少)in our intelligence(智商).The researchers reported that longterm exposure(暴露) to air pollution can affect a persons mental(智力的) abilities in two areas: language and math.Xi Chen, the researcher of the Yale School of Public Health led the study. He and his team found that breathing polluted air can reduce a persons education level by about one year.Chen said that the effect(結(jié)果) generally is worse for those over 64 years of age, for men and for those with little or no education.The older personsthey are more affected. And we find, quite interestingly, men are more affected than women. And people working outdoors are more affected than people working indoors.The researchers noted that the effect of pollution on language ability is even more serious as people age, especially among men and the less educated.Why were language skills more affected than math? There are two main kinds of tissue(組織)in the brain: white matter and grey matter. White matter is more connected with a persons language skills, while grey matter is connected to our ability to solve math problems. Studies have shown that air pollution has a great effect on the white matter in the brain, but not the grey matter.Chen said that air pollution did affect the math skills, just not as much as their language skills.(1)Air pollution causes million people to die around the world each year.
